rushed in Finnish is kiireinen, hätäisesti tehty, kiireessä tehty — rushed means done too quickly, often at the cost of quality; or feeling very busy and pressed for time.

What does "rushed" mean?
-
adj Done too quickly, often at the cost of quality; or feeling very busy and pressed for time.
"The rushed repair job fell apart within a week."
rushed in a sentence
- The rushed repair job fell apart within a week.
- She felt rushed trying to get everyone out the door on time.
